Frequently Asked Questions about Newport

How much are Studio apartments in Newport?

There are currently 845 Studio Apartments in Newport with rent ranges from $750 to $2,257 with an average price of $1,394.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Newport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Newport ranges from $725 to $3,784 with an average monthly rent of $1,676.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Newport c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Newport range from $750 to $4,733.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,193.

How expensive are Newport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 156 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Newport on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,314 to $9,318 - averaging $3,512 for the location.
